Escape to the enchanting alpine village of Ladis, nestled in the breathtaking Tyrol region of Austria. Travala.com invites you to experience the magic of this charming destination, where picturesque landscapes meet centuries-old traditions. Begin your adventure by exploring Ladis' iconic landmarks. The majestic Laudegg Castle, an imposing medieval fortress, is steeped in history and offers panoramic views of the surrounding mountains. As you wander through the narrow streets, you'll discover beautifully preserved traditional Tyrolean houses, adorned with vibrant flower boxes. Nature enthusiasts will be delighted by the array of outdoor activities Ladis has to offer. Lace up your hiking boots and set off on scenic trails that lead you to crystal-clear mountain lakes and captivating waterfalls. For a more adrenaline-fueled adventure, try your hand at mountain biking or paragliding, taking in the awe-inspiring vistas from above. After a day of exploration, immerse yourself in relaxation at the serene Wolfsee Lake. Take a leisurely boat ride or simply bask in the sun on the lakeside beach. And don't forget to indulge in the region's culinary delights; savour hearty Austrian cuisine at local restaurants, accompanied by a refreshing glass of Tyrolean beer.
